An exciting opportunity has arisen within Swansea Bay University Health Board for a dietitian to join the Public Health Dietetics team.

This post is fixed term until 30th September 2026, to support the delivery of accredited education programmes including the Food and Fun programme.

Main duties of the job

The team focus on health promotion and prevention, to improve the health and wellbeing of local people and future generations. The team works with partners to build the capacity of communities, working through our Nutrition Skills for Life programmes to support healthy lifestyles and prevent malnutrition. Our aim is to equip community-based staff with evidence-based food and nutrition knowledge and skills, so they can incorporate key nutrition messages into their work.

The post holder will have an interest in both Public Health and working with communities. You will be an excellent communicator and experience of assessment and quality assurance would be helpful.
